Cobalt M42.. very happy.. they have diff. levels of bits.. this is what he sent to help me understand what they all have..
Titanium - Old material. We don't make them anymore but still have old stock.
HI-Molybdenum M7 - Latest and greatest stuff. Our #1 best seller.
Cobalt M42 - our strongest drill bit period. Great for stainless steel.
Niobium Nb41 - these are specialty drills. We sell mostly to locksmiths and gunsmiths.
They work good only for certain types of steel.
M4 Tungsten-Molybdenum - these drills started our company!
Old material but we still make them because we have many old customers that swear by them!
Cobalt M42 are more expensive than HI-Molybdenum M7.
It is more expensive as a raw material and to produce.
So if you look at any set that is Cobalt M42 you can expect to pay more than the same set in M7.
For most customers the HI-Molybdenum M7 works fine because they are excellent quality and an
affordable price point.
If you want the best and your pocket book allows, go with the Cobalt.
